agreed with others, Evian. The macros you're using now are unnecessary at best. The "defensive" one is just plain ridiculous. There's almost never a time you'll need to cast more than 2 of those spells at once.

And Swiftcast macro'd almost negates itself due to having to set a working /wait time that doesn't interfere with lag issues and just not cast. I'm sure a lot of us have been in your shoes at some point and realized the error of our ways (except for that defensive macro...still /facepalming). I had a swift-sleep macro that I kept having to adjust due to the sleep sometimes not being cast. It's best to keep it separated.

The only macros I use are the Aetherial Manipulation and the party spells on an alert macro.